mysql_stmt_param_count

Name

mysql_stmt_param_count - Returns number of parameters

Synopsis

#include <mysql.h>

unsigned long mysql_stmt_param_count(MYSQL_STMT * stmt);

Description

Returns the number of parameter markers present in the prepared statement. Parameter markers are specified as ? (question mark)

Parameter

stmt - a statement handle, which was previously allocated by mysql_stmt_init(3).

Return value

The number of parameter markers in prepared statement.

Notes

This function will not deliver a valid result until mysql_stmt_prepare()() was called.
